W. Tim Elam is a leading figure in the development of spaceflight instrumentation, with a primary focus on X-ray spectroscopy and planetary science. His most significant contributions center on the engineering and operational success of the Planetary Instrument for X-Ray Lithochemistry (PIXL) aboard NASA’s Perseverance rover. Elam’s work on the PIXL Micro Context Camera, detailed in his 2024 paper, was critical for enabling precise, autonomous targeting of rock targets on Mars. This involved solving the immense challenge of the Martian surface’s nearly 100°C diurnal temperature swing, which threatened the instrument’s alignment and focus. By characterizing the thermal environment and validating the Terrain Relative Navigation system, Elam ensured that PIXL could accurately position its X-ray beam to within 100 microns, a feat essential for detecting biosignatures.
